Jeremie Frimpong scored in Bayer Leverkusen's victory against FC Heidenheim on Saturday afternoon at the Voith-Arena.

The Dutch international started the encounter as a right wing-back in his outfit's 2-1 win over Bayern Munich in the week 22 clash of the German Bundesliga.

Leverkusen opened the scoring through Jeremie Frimpong, who scored in the 45 +2 minute minute. The former Celtic defender scored with a left footed shot from the centre of the box to the bottom right corner.

Moroccan international striker Amine Adli added the second goal for Bayer Leverkusen in the 81st minute. Adli scored with a left footed shot from the centre of the box to the bottom left corner. Florian Wirtz assisted Adli's goal with a through ball.

The home side pulled one back through Tim Kleindienst in the 86th minute. Nikola Dovedan assisted Kleindienst's goal with a headed pass following a set piece situation.

Jeremie Frimpong has made 21 appearances, scored seven goals, and assisted six in the Bundesliga this season.
